Garage Door Lock Replacement: A Comprehensive GuideGarage doors are important elements of home security and convenience. They serve to secure lorries and saved products while supplying easy access to property owners. However, like all mechanical systems, they can experience wear and tear, specifically the locking mechanisms. This guide will cover the factors for garage door lock replacement, the types of locks offered, a detailed replacement procedure, and maintenance suggestions to improve security and longevity. Why Replace a Garage Door Lock?There are a number of compelling factors to think about changing a garage door lock:Wear and Tear: Constant use can result in wear of the lock mechanism, making it less effective.Lost Keys: Losing keys puts the safety of your home at risk, requiring a lock replacement.Upgraded Security: New locking technologies and systems can provide better security than older designs.Increased Damage Resilience: If a lock is harmed (through forced entry, rust, or other concerns), it may need to be changed for safety.Altering Family Dynamics: If you have moved into a new home or have actually had tenants, changing the locks is a good idea.Kinds Of Garage Door LocksComprehending the kinds of locks readily available can assist house owners in making a notified choice relating to replacements. The following are typical kinds of garage door locks:Type of LockDescriptionT-handle LockTypically mechanical, using a t-shaped handle for simple operation. Ideal for overhead garage doors.Electronic Keypad LockA modern alternative that requires a code input for gain access to. Ideal for those who prefer keyless entries.Deadbolt LockA robust option that offers additional security. Might be operated by essential or a keypad.Smart LockPermits access by means of smartphones or smart home systems. Offers high-tech security features.Move Bolt LockA basic and affordable manual locking option, offering standard security.Step-by-Step Guide for Garage Door Lock ReplacementChanging a garage door lock may appear overwhelming, however with the right tools and strategies, it can be a workable DIY task. Follow the steps below:Tools Required:Screwdriver (flathead and Phillips)Replacement lockSecret (if required for your new lock type)Lubricant (for keeping the new lock)Safety gogglesReplacement Steps:Assess the Current Lock: Identify whether the lock is operating or completely broken. This will inform your replacement alternatives.Gather Necessary Tools: Before beginning, guarantee you have all the tools at hand.Get Rid Of the Old Lock:Open the garage door.Find the screws holding the lock in place, typically noticeable from inside the garage.Unscrew the fasteners with the screwdriver and gently pull out the lock mechanism.Prepare the New Lock:Follow the producer's instructions for your new lock, ensuring all parts are undamaged.Test the new lock mechanism to guarantee it works properly before installation.Install the New Lock:Align the new lock in the very same position as the old one.Secure it in place using the screws. Tighten them adequately, but be mindful not to overtighten, which can damage the material.Test the New Lock: After installation, test the lock numerous times to ensure smooth operation. Inspect both locking and unlocking functions.Apply Lubricant: To improve the function and longevity of the lock, use a little quantity of lubricant to the locking mechanism.Maintain the Lock: Set up a regular upkeep regimen for your garage door lock.Maintenance Tips for Garage Door LocksTo ensure the longevity of your new garage door lock and preserve security, think about these maintenance pointers:Regular Lubrication: Perform lubrication of the lock at least as soon as a year. Look for Rust: Inspect for indications of rust or corrosion, especially in moist climates. Resolve any problems instantly.Test Security Features: If you set up an electronic or smart lock, ensure that the battery is operating and system updates are performed.Clean Mechanisms: Regularly tidy locks with a moist cloth and remove particles or dirt that might hinder appropriate functioning.Consider Professional Help: For upkeep of more complex locks, such as smart locks, think about hiring a professional for assessments.Frequently asked questionsQ1: How typically need to I change my garage door lock?A1: It isadvisable to examine your garage door lock a minimum of once a year. Change it if you observe wear, rust, or if you've lost the keys.Q2: Can I change my garage door lock myself?A2: Yes, most garage door locks are developed for easy DIY replacement. Just follow the maker's directions carefully.
